Abstract

The invention provides a rotating needle type microsphere coating manufacturing device. The device comprises a microsphere disc, a rotating needle, a fixed component I, a stepping motor, a prismatic convex block and a fixed component II. The microsphere disc is fixedly connected to the stepping motor through the fixed component II, and a shaft of the stepping motor penetrates through the center of the microsphere disc to be fixedly connected with the rotating needle through the fixed component I. The microsphere disc is fixed, the rotary shaft of the stepping motor drives the rotating needle to rotate, meanwhile, a microsphere in the microsphere disc is shifted to prevent the microsphere from being attached to the microsphere disc, and therefore the microsphere is made to always do irregular motion in the coating and plating process. The rotating needle has certain elasticity, the rotating needle slightly collides with the prismatic convex block and passes through the prismatic convex block in the rotating process, meanwhile, the rotating needle can generate oscillation, and therefore the microsphere is separated from the rotating needle. The device is simple in structure, wide in material source and low in manufacturing cost, the microsphere can be effectively prevented from being attached to the microsphere disc, and the aim of evenly coating and plating the microsphere coating is achieved.

Description

technical field [0001] The invention belongs to the technical field of preparation of microsphere surface coating materials, and in particular relates to a device for preparing a uniform coating on the surface of microspheres. Background technique [0002] In scientific research and production activities, it is necessary to prepare various uniform coatings on the surface of microspheres. For example, in ICF (inertial confinement fusion) physical experiments, it is necessary to prepare various metal and non-metallic uniform coating materials on the surface of microspheres to achieve purpose of scientific research. Although the Chinese patents named "Inclined Microsphere Rolling Device" (Patent No. ZL200920317474.3) and "Microsphere Coating Oscillating Device" (Patent No. ZL200720078394.8) can realize the preparation of uniform coating on the surface of microspheres, they cannot solve the problem.
